titleOfInvention | Sulphinyl compounds and their preparation |
abstract | A compound of the formula in which R1 is an aralkyl group and R2 is COOR2 hydrogen or a monovalent organic group attached through a carbon atom and preferably is a hydrocarbon group, and n is one or two. Typically R2 is a lower alkyl group. The compound is prepared from the corresponding sulphide compound by oxidation, for example using hydrogen peroxide. The compound can be directly amidated to the corresponding amide which is a precursor for tri- and tetramethylene-isothiazolin-3-ones. |
